Firebaugh City Zoning Code

§ 25-19.11

Energy Conservation.

a. 
To the greatest extent possible, buildings should be designed with the greatest building length running east and west to take advantage of passive solar design opportunities (see Exhibit 19-7).
b. 
All ground-mounted heating/cooling units shall be located on the east side of a building that fronts onto an east/west roadway, and on the north side of a building that fronts onto a north/south roadway (this locational feature will conserve energy).
c. 
The landscaping plan for the multifamily complex should feature the planting of deciduous trees on the south and west sides of the residential complex (this locational design feature will conserve energy).
